§ 13:8-52 — Rules and regulations; use by commissions created by municipalities; transmittal; veto by legislature
New Jersey·Title 13 CONSERVATION AND DEVELOPMENT--PARKS AND RESERVATIONS
a.The department is hereby empowered and directed, pursuant to the "Administrative Procedure Act" (C. 52:14B-1 et seq.), and after public hearings thereon, to promulgate rules and regulations concerning the development and use of designated adjacent areas of land, which rules and regulations shall also serve as minimum standards for the adoption of appropriate rules and regulations by any commission created by the affected municipalities in accordance with section 9 of this act; provided, however, that such rules and regulations shall not be construed so as to affect any use of such lands which exists at the time of the effective date of this act; provided, further, however, that such rules and regulations shall not be construed so as to prohibit or adversely affect the expansion of any a
